2016 - 2024

感恩一路有你

vfp逻辑删除记录的命令 逻辑删除记录和物理删除记录有什么区别?怎样实现这两种操作?

浏览量:1815 时间:2021-03-15 10:25:55 作者:admin

逻辑删除记录和物理删除记录有什么区别?怎样实现这两种操作?

在VFP中:逻辑删除的记录可以通过简单的操作命令(recall)恢复,也可以直接显示在数据浏览窗口中,而物理删除的记录一般不可恢复,在数据浏览窗口中看不到。

逻辑删除:找到要删除的记录,用delete命令删除(或用鼠标在数据浏览窗口中标记为已删除)。物理删除:对逻辑删除的数据表执行pack命令,或用zap命令删除所选表的所有记录。注意:物理删除操作要求以独占方式打开要操作的数据表。物理删除后恢复记录的必要条件是数据区域不能被新数据覆盖,只有借助专业的数据恢复工具和技能才能恢复。因此,我说,一般来说是无法收回的。

VF中的逻辑删除是什么意思求解答?

在VF中,逻辑删除不是物理删除,它只被标记为删除,可以通过调用命令恢复。如果需要物理删除,则需要pack命令,物理删除后无法恢复。VF中有几个常见的delete命令:delete,属于逻辑删除。其功能是对符合条件的记录进行删除标记,并可通过调用命令进行恢复。Pack是一种物理删除。它的功能是物理删除标记为删除的记录,这些记录无法恢复。Zap,直接删除表中的所有记录,表只会有结构,没有记录,无法恢复。Setdeletion:表示浏览记录时不显示有删除标记的记录。Setdelete off:表示在浏览记录时,需要显示带有删除标记的记录。默认值为“关闭”。

vfp逻辑删除记录的命令 数据库系统由哪几部分组成 退出vfp系统的命令是什么

版权声明:本文内容由互联网用户自发贡献,本站不承担相关法律责任.如有侵权/违法内容,本站将立刻删除。